Chirita tamiana

Chirita tamiana B. L. Burtt

Description

Chirita tamiana (currently reclassified as Primulina tamiana) is a small, herbaceous plant species belonging to the family Gesneriaceae. In professional and amateur floriculture, this plant is recognized as a miniature, perennial ornamental crop favored for its ease of growth and its attractive, bell-shaped blooms that emerge throughout the vegetative season.

The origin of this species is linked to the rocky, humid regions of Northern Vietnam. Due to its natural habitat, it has evolved to thrive in crevices where drainage is optimal and light is filtered by the canopy or rock formations, a trait that translates well into a controlled greenhouse or indoor environment.

Botanically, the plant is characterized by a basal rosette of fleshy, dark green, pubescent leaves. The flowers are typically white, often featuring subtle violet patterns in the throat, held upright on slender stalks. The plant's morphology is adapted for efficiency in nutrient uptake, making it a highly responsive subject for controlled cultivation.

Cultural requirements involve a loose, porous growing medium consisting of a mix of peat, perlite, and perhaps a small amount of vermiculite to ensure high aeration. Irrigation should be performed using the tray method or careful edge-watering to avoid wetting the leaves, as excess moisture on the foliage can lead to bacterial spotting or fungal development.

  • Maintain temperatures between 18°C and 24°C for best growth.
  • Provide bright, indirect sunlight to ensure consistent flowering.
  • Ensure excellent drainage to prevent root rot.
  • Apply diluted balanced fertilizers during the growing season.

Common pests include mealybugs and spider mites, which are particularly problematic in low-humidity environments. Disease management focuses primarily on preventing crown rot, which is usually a result of overwatering. Proper ventilation and sterile tools are essential to maintain the health of the specimens, especially when performing propagation via leaf cuttings.
